The world is full of cactus, but we don’t have to sit on it. – Will Foley

Absence diminishes little passions and increases great ones, as wind extinguishes candles and fans a fire. La Rochefoucauld

It is with life as with a play—it matters not how long the action is spun out, but how good the acting is. – Seneca

A great many people think they are thinking when they are really rearranging their prejudices. – Edward R. Murrow

The man that dares traduce, because he can with safety to himself, is not a man. – Cowper

Nothing is ever lost by courtesy. It is the cheapest of the pleasures; costs nothing and conveys much. It pleases him who gives and him who receives, and thus, like mercy, is twice blessed.Erastus Wiman

I do not understand what the man who is happy wants in order to be happier. – Cicero

Five great enemies to peace inhabit with us: viz., avarice, ambition, envy, anger and pride. If those enemies were to be banished, we should infallibly enjoy perpetual peace. – Petrarch
